Alta, IA vs Hedrick, IA
There is a significant gap in the cost of living between these two cities. Hedrick is 25.5% cheaper than Alta. With a cost index of 56 vs 70, the difference would have a meaningful impact on a household's monthly budget. Someone relocating from Hedrick to Alta should plan for substantially higher expenses across most categories.
On the housing front, median rent in Alta is $915/month compared to $581/month in Hedrick — a 58% difference. Home values follow the same pattern: Hedrick is more affordable at $75,900 median vs $125,800.
Median household income in Alta is $66,118 compared to $63,750 in Hedrick (+3.7%). Alta does offer higher incomes, but the salary premium barely offsets the higher cost of living, leaving residents with a tighter budget. Looking at affordability, residents of Alta spend roughly 16.6% of their income on rent, more than the 10.9% in Hedrick.
